Weirdo Glam Rock From Savoy Motel

unnamed-57Savoy Motel are a new(ish) group that going to be releasing their debut album soon, and today they’ve shared the second single from said album. “Sorry People” is a 70s inspired glam rock boogie tune that will have you donning your bell bottoms and feathering your hair. You’ll pick up on this vibe pretty much as soon as you press play on the track below– the guitars are very much reminiscent of 70s Bowie a-la “Fame,” but the dueling male/female vocals really kick the song into a different sound as the song goes on. Take a listen and find out what you think about Savoy Motel.

Savoy Motelwill be out October 21st onWhat’s Your Rupture? Records.

Savoy Motel Should Be Your New Favorite Thing

savoyWe knew this was coming (insider trader info), but we’re glad the whole world gets to finally be part of what’s sure to be the next big thing, Savoy Motel. The Nashville group should please the fans of old school R&B/boogie, whilst still showing the new school hipsters that there’s enough noise and creativity (and swagger) to make the music important to them. It’s a sound that seems timeless and refreshing; there’s nothing like it on the current landscape, and there might not have been anything like it in the past, yet you’ll feel like you’re in the know. The group are working with What’s Your Rupture now, so expect news on an album soon. Oh, and it stars Jeffrey Novak, who we’ve covered in varying ways here on the site…ya dig?
